16300521 has 20 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 24816132. Its totient is φ = 10659168.
The previous prime is 16300519. The next prime is 16300547. The reversal of 16300521 is 12500361.
16300521 = T238 + T239 + ... + T480.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in 2 ways, for example, as 4665600 + 11634921 = 2160^2 + 3411^2 .
It is not a de Polignac number, because 16300521 - 21 = 16300519 is a prime.
It is a plaindrome in base 14.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 16300494 and 16300503.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(16300511)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 19 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 2395 + ... + 6191.
Almost surely, 216300521 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
16300521 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(8515611).
16300521 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
16300521 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 3862 (or 3853 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 180, while the sum is 18.
The square root of 16300521 is about 4037.3903700286. The cubic root of 16300521 is about 253.5520708133.
Adding to 16300521 its reverse (12500361), we get a palindrome (28800882).
The spelling of 16300521 in words is "sixteen million, three hundred thousand, five hundred twenty-one".
